Output 57e0834d77d64031c7791167372464518b275aed0ff3b92ab86618afb79c70d6:3

value
137509072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02e6fb77a755f944b703ef5b5bf97baa5f874075 OP_EQUAL
address
M8AWHkAXi3ouQba8JYu9Bbkczq4SvbzHoc
transaction
57e0834d77d64031c7791167372464518b275aed0ff3b92ab86618afb79c70d6
spent
true